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

General export from CMS #3

Closed
wants to merge 3 commits into from
Closed

General export from CMS #3

wants to merge 3 commits into from

Conversation

jmuheim
Copy link
Collaborator

@jmuheim jmuheim commented Nov 21, 2017

So, alle bisherigen Daten exportiert.

Der Build klappt damit nicht, er bricht einfach ab:

image

Auch der Netlify Build hat entsprechend scheinbar Probleme:

image

Siehe: https://deploy-preview-3--accessbility-developer-guide.netlify.com/

By the way, ich musste noch $ npm install gulp ausführen, damit der Build gestartet hat. Müsste man im README wohl noch nachführen.

Offene Punkte:

  • Widgets-Kompilierung optimieren (so dass sich diese in Unterordnern der jeweiligen Seiten befinden)
  • Momentan werden Codes noch nicht im Format [[CodePen]](/examples/dialog) ausgegeben (dieses Format erlaubt keinen Link-Text), sondern so: [**Headings Example with Additional Page Regions (without Headings)**![](https://s3-us-west-2.amazonaws.com/i.cdpn.io/1279260.EXRYdz.small.e8db3678-1241-420a-ad41-e9a486f141ad.png)](https://codepen.io/accessibility-developer-guide/pen/EXRYdz)
  • Das Preview-Thumbnail der CodePens finde ich cool, das sollten wir unbedingt beibehalten
    • Bisher wurde dieses von CodePen autom. generiert (diese werde ich von meinem Export-Mechanismus noch autom. runterladen lassen), zukünftig müssen wir das manuell erstellen und als preview.png oder so im entsprechenden Example-Ordner speichern

@backflip
Copy link
Collaborator

  • Der HTML-Task hatte den kleinen Fehler, dass er nach 16 Files einfach stoppte, weil er nicht korrekt konsumiert wurde. Ist behoben: b1032c1
  • Zwei READMEs hatten einen Syntax-Fehler (unescaped quotes): f1b25ab

An den weiteren Punkten bin ich dran.

@backflip
Copy link
Collaborator

@jmuheim, ich habe bei dir einen PR eröffnet, damit du in deiner Branch bei Bedarf weiter testen kannst: #1

@backflip
Copy link
Collaborator

backflip commented Nov 24, 2017

@jmuheim, Code-Beispiele funktionieren bereits, wenn entsprechende Pfade verwendet werden:

[[Code]](pages/code-examples/forms--validations--and-error-messages/grouping-form-inputs-using-fieldset-and-legend/_examples/grouped-radio-buttons)

[[CodePen]](pages/code-examples/forms--validations--and-error-messages/grouping-form-inputs-using-fieldset-and-legend/_examples/grouped-radio-buttons)

Demo: https://5a183aaa0b79b77044a854b5--accessbility-developer-guide.netlify.com/code-examples/forms--validations--and-error-messages/grouping-form-inputs-using-fieldset-and-legend/

Wie soll ich das formal genau umbauen, damit ein direkter Export möglich ist?

@jmuheim
Copy link
Collaborator Author

jmuheim commented Nov 27, 2017

Zwei READMEs hatten einen Syntax-Fehler (unescaped quotes)

Guter Punkt, werde ich im Exporter nachführen.

Wie soll ich das formal genau umbauen, damit ein direkter Export möglich ist?

Wie meinst du das genau?

Übrigens hat es bei allen Links zu Examples ein {.code}. Dies kommt vom Pandoc Markdown Converter, welchen ich benutze: dieser erlaubt es so, eine Klasse an eine Element anzuhängen. Gibt es was Vergleichbares bei Marked (oder was immer wir hier benutzen)?

@jmuheim
Copy link
Collaborator Author

jmuheim commented Mar 16, 2018

Duplicate of #16.

@jmuheim jmuheim closed this Mar 16, 2018
@backflip backflip moved this from In Progress to Trash in Release candidate Mar 16, 2018
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
No open projects
Development

Successfully merging this pull request may close these issues.

None yet

2 participants